Great build, what is the material you wrap it in. I think everyone knows it from seeing it on their own cabinets, I just do not know what it's called or where you can get it. I would like a parts list.
@troygrady
@troygrady 9 лет назад
Lars de Waardt Hi Lars! It's a good question, and somewhat confusing answer. Generally people call this "Tolex", but that was actually a specific brand name for a company that is no longer around. People still say it though, just like we say "Coke" and "Jell-O". Technically it's just "textured vinyl covering", which isn't as catchy. The material I'm using here is sold by MojoTone and it is called "Black Levant Tolex". "Levant" may be the name of the specific pattern on the material. But I'm not totally sure of that!

did the tolex lift from using wood glue? amp handles?
@troygrady
@troygrady 10 лет назад
Actually the opposite. Once the glue cures, it fuses the vinyl with the wood. If you pull it off, you'll rip out chunks of plywood along with it. That being said it's much harder to get wood glue to flow smoothly unless you've got an applicator that can fan a thin layer across the surface. This leaves snail tracks under the vinyl. I used it purely out of ignorance. I switched over to contact cement for future builds, as is the more customary solution, and it flows much more smoothly.
